XPlus PerioTable Modpack is a modpack aimed at improving the vanilla game experience. This modpack's ultimate goal is to improve the vanilla survival experience as much as possible without changing the game's mechanism, and it includes features like FPS/MSPT optimization, compatibility, and survival utilities. ⭐Ultra Optimization XPlus PerioTable Modpack contains many high-performance optimization mods, ensuring efficiency, stability, and smoothness. The mods selected are carefully tested to safe in your world and multiple-player game. With optimization mods like Sodium, Lithium, etc., whether you are playing on a modern high-performance PC, or an entry-level device from the previous generation, XPlus PerioTable Modpack can significantly enhance its performance. ✨ OptiFine Resourcepack Support With sodium and Iris Shader's ultra optimization, XPlus PerioTable Modpack still supports most…
